91超碰碰碰碰久久久久久综合_超碰av人澡人澡人澡人澡人掠_国产黄大片在线观看画质优化_txt小说免费全本

溫馨提示×

redis容器維護方法

小樊
82
2024-11-12 22:57:29
欄目: 云計算

Redis 是一種高性能的鍵值數據庫,通常用于緩存、消息隊列等場景。為了確保 Redis 容器的正常運行和性能,以下是一些建議的維護方法:

  1. 定期更新鏡像

    • 確保使用最新版本的 Redis 鏡像,以獲得性能改進和安全更新。
    • 在 Docker Hub 或其他容器注冊表中查找并拉取最新的 Redis 鏡像。
  2. 使用健康檢查

    • 配置 Redis 容器以定期執行健康檢查,例如通過 ping 命令或自定義腳本。
    • 在 Docker Compose 文件中使用 healthcheck 選項來定義健康檢查。
  3. 監控資源使用情況

    • 使用工具如 Prometheus 和 Grafana 來監控 Redis 容器的 CPU、內存和磁盤使用情況。
    • 設置警報,以便在資源使用超過閾值時及時通知管理員。
  4. 持久化數據

    • 配置 Redis 容器以使用持久化存儲,例如 RDB 快照或 AOF 日志。
    • 根據業務需求選擇合適的持久化策略,并確保數據備份和恢復計劃到位。
  5. 配置優化

    • 根據實際需求調整 Redis 配置參數,例如內存限制、最大連接數等。
    • 使用 redis-cli 工具或配置文件來設置和修改配置選項。
  6. 網絡和安全

    • 將 Redis 容器放置在安全的網絡環境中,限制對容器的訪問。
    • 使用 TLS/SSL 加密來保護 Redis 通信。
  7. 定期重啟容器

    • 根據容器的運行狀況和日志文件,定期重啟 Redis 容器以釋放資源并解決潛在問題。
    • 在 Docker Compose 文件中使用 restart 策略來定義重啟行為。
  8. 日志管理

    • 配置 Redis 容器以記錄詳細的日志,并將其發送到集中式日志管理系統。
    • 定期審查和分析日志文件,以便及時發現和解決問題。
  9. 容器編排

    • 使用 Docker Swarm、Kubernetes 等容器編排工具來管理 Redis 容器集群。
    • 通過編排工具實現高可用性、負載均衡和自動擴展等功能。
  10. 備份和恢復

    • 定期備份 Redis 數據,可以使用 redis-cli 工具或自定義腳本來執行備份操作。
    • 測試數據恢復流程,確保在發生故障時能夠迅速恢復數據。

遵循這些維護方法可以幫助確保 Redis 容器的穩定性和性能,從而更好地支持業務應用。

0
西乌珠穆沁旗| 万宁市| 崇明县| 天等县| 岢岚县| 呼玛县| 宁武县| 从江县| 祁阳县| 稷山县| 德格县| 北票市| 沙坪坝区| 莱芜市| 芦山县| 海丰县| 盖州市| 营山县| 客服| 天祝| 淮北市| 北流市| 桂林市| 灵山县| 九江县| 合肥市| 桐乡市| 平潭县| 张北县| 稻城县| 上饶县| 杨浦区| 黔西县| 公主岭市| 突泉县| 澄城县| 色达县| 灵丘县| 微山县| 霍城县| 洪洞县|